    Buying a Sectional Couch With Chaise

    When you are looking for a sectional sofa with chaise, you should first consider the space and whether you want the chaise to be facing left or right. Then consider the color and the material.

    If you have pets or small children, look for fabrics that are stain-resistant and suitable for pets. Keep in mind that certain fabrics cost more than others.

    Comfort

    If you opt for a sectional sofa with chaise you can recline comfortably without having to squeeze yourself between cushioned seats. The chaise lounge is a fantastic alternative for those who suffer from back issues or have difficulty maintaining a neutral posture while sitting on the sofa. The extra space on the side of the sectional gives space for your feet. This can help remove any pressure points that are uncomfortable.

    There are a variety of sectional sofas that have chaises. The majority are set up in an L-shaped configuration, though some feature the option of a reversible chaise. This allows you to change the arrangement of the seating based on your requirements and the arrangement of your room. You can choose an upholstered chaise sectional that has an area for relaxation on the right or left sides of the sofa.

    Material and color are also important considerations when choosing the right chaise sectional. Many chaise sectionals are upholstered with performance fabrics such as high-performance poly or twill which are stain-resistant and easy to maintain to keep a neat appearance. Other options for upholstery, like microfiber and chenille are soft and supple for a pleasant feel. leather chaise lounge sectional sofas with chaise can add the perfect accent to your living space.

    If you're looking for more than just an area to sit think about a chaise sectional with the option of sleeping. These pieces can be transformed into a twin bed for overnight guests, offering the perfect spot to catch some ZZZs.

    Chaise sectional sofas come in two-piece designs that work well in smaller spaces, slipping neatly behind media consoles and coffee tables. The larger sets of four pieces can accommodate multiple people in the space. Jackson Everest Collection is a excellent choice if you have an area that is small and require an oversized chaise sectional. This modern sectional has a unique angled chaise module that will surely catch the eye of anyone who enters the room.

    Design

    When it comes to the design of a sectional sofa with chaise, there are many options. The most popular choice is the L-shaped design which resembles two sofas that are joined at an angle. This arrangement is flexible, and can be used in a corner or float across the room. It can also be used as a lounge that can be reversible, which lets you change the configuration.

    The reversible option is ideal for those who are constantly changing the layout of their living rooms. This way, the chaise can be easily swapped with a standard cushion for easy rearranging the seating arrangement. Another alternative is a cuddler that is similar to a chaise in that it is one-armed and serves as an end piece but lacks the footrest. The cuddler can be moved from one end of the sectional to another by taking out the standard cushion by switching the chaise cushion with the ottoman, and then putting it back in place.

    A reclining sectional with chaise sectional sofa is a fantastic option for those who need the flexibility of both reclined and stationary seating. They are available in a wide range of sizes, and are equipped with power recliners. They're a great addition to any home. These couches are typically paired up with console loveseats that offer additional storage space for magazines and remote controls.

    There are various variations in the design of a sectional sofa with a chaise. These include angles that give an unique look to any living space. For instance, the Elias sectional sofa with an angled chaise features a slanted component that distinguishes it from conventional chaise sofa sections and makes it an eye-catching element in any living space.

    If you want a more formal option there are many sectionals that have rolled-up arms and bun feet. These designs are ideal for a classic or traditional living space. They can be enhanced with tufted sofas with a variety of colors.

    Some of the other options you could consider for your sectional sofa with a chaise are a cooling drawer, which is a slide-out storage unit that can be insulated to store drinks or snacks. You can find models with drop-down tables, an upholstered platform which can be folded out from the back of the sofa or loveseats.

    Durability

    A sectional sofa with chaise is a great option for families since it can comfortably seat a number of people. It's also more comfortable than sofas because it offers back support. It is crucial to consider how a sectional will be used prior making a purchase. Selecting the appropriate fabric, size and style will ensure that your sectional is durable and is a good fit for your space.

    Before you shop for a sectional, be sure you measure the dimensions of your room and all entrances, hallways and pathways, advises Devin Shaffer, lead interior designer at Decorilla. You'll want to ensure that you have enough space for the sofa, and other furniture and accessories. Emily Roose is a luxury interior designer who recommends an minimum of three feet between the sofa and coffee table and 18 inches for walking paths.

    llappuil-oversized-sleeper-sectional-sofa-couch-91-4-seater-bed-shaped-modular-sectional-sofa-with-storage-chaise-high-back-recliner-velvet-couches-anti-scratch-brown-5723.jpgIf you're on a budget, choose a modular sectional. You can reorganize the parts. These sofas are often equipped with movable ottomans and can be rearranged to accommodate various seating arrangements. These sofas are perfect to alter the layout of your living room when your needs change. They are also ideal if you rent and cannot afford permanent furniture.

    The best sectionals are constructed of materials that are durable and comfortable. Choose sofas that are upholstered with performance fabrics, which are stain-resistant and easy to clean. Other options include woven cotton velvet, velvet, as well as woven linen in neutrals, blues, and greens.

    When selecting a sectional that has a chaise, it is important to consider how the space will be used and its shape. For instance, if you plan to entertain guests, you may need an extra large sectional that can accommodate a large number of people. If you want a place to curl up and read a book, a smaller sectional is the ideal choice.
